Telecom Order CRTC 2006-185

  Ottawa, 19 July 2006

Saskatchewan Telecommunications

  Reference: Tariff Notice 113
 

Unserved Premise Improvement

1.

The Commission received an application by Saskatchewan Telecommunications (SaskTel), dated 16 June 2006, proposing revisions to its General Tariff - Basic Services item 105.16, SaskTel Unserved Premises Improvement Tariff, to extend the availability of this tariff from 1 June 2006 to 31 May 2008.

2.

The Commission did not receive any comments with respect to this application.

3.

The Commission notes that, currently, SaskTel Unserved Premise Improvement Tariff provides residential customers applying for a first residential access line to an unserved residential premise within the Agricultural Area of the province between 31 May 2004 and 31 May 2006, the option to choose the lesser of the applicable construction charges:
 

a) calculated pursuant to SaskTel General Tariff - Basic Services, item 105.15, Extra Provisioning Charges; or

 

b) calculated pursuant to tariff item 105.16.

4.

The Commission notes that SaskTel's customers would benefit from the extension of item 105.16 from 1 June 2006 to 31 May 2008, as proposed by the company. The Commission notes that it may not lawfully approve rates on a retroactive basis. The Commission may however, pursuant to subsection 25(4) of the Telecommunications Act (the Act), ratify the charging of a rate by a Canadian carrier otherwise than in accordance with a tariff approved by the Commission if the Commission is satisfied that the rate warrants the ratification. Accordingly, to the extent that SaskTel has been providing the service from 1 June 2006 to the date of this Order, the Commission considers it appropriate to ratify the charging of the rates as set out in the expired tariff.

5.

Accordingly, the Commission approves on an interim basis this application, effective the date of this Order. The Commission also ratifies, pursuant to subsection 25(4) of the Act for the period between 1 June 2006 and the date of this Order, the charging of the rates as set out in the expired tariff.
